* ValuesDissonance: At the parent-teacher conference Annabel attends as her mother, neither the principal nor the school psychologist seem concerned about the information that [[ChuckingChalk the French teacher throws chalk at her students.]]
** There are plenty of other cringeworthy incidents that are difficult to read from a modern point of view: various expectations of women being expected to do all of the cooking and housework, Ape Face laughing at Boris because he can cook, the principal smoking in the school, Annabel's father talking down to her mother like a child, and the school having no idea how to deal with a student like Annabel who doesn't learn well through traditional teaching methods.
